Removal

  1. Lift and support the fuel tank. Refer to “fuel tank removal and installation” in section 1g (page 1g- 9).
  2.  Remove the air cleaner box cover (1).

Suzuki GSX-R. Air cleaner element removal and installation


  1. Remove the air cleaner element (2).

Suzuki GSX-R. Air cleaner element removal and installation


Installation

Installation is in the reverse order of removal.

Crankcase emission control system description
The engine is equipped with a pcv system to prevent discharging crankcase emissions into the atmosphere. Blow-by gas in the engine is constantly drawn into the crankcase, which is returned to the combustion chamber through the pcv (breather) hose, air cleaner and throttle body. ...
